Characteristics

Name: Black Caviar
Rose Type: Shrub Rose
Color: Deep Red
Fragrance: Strong Honey
Height: 48”
Bloom Size: 4"
Flowering: Repeat Flowering
USDA Hardiness Zone: 5-10
Disease Resistance: Excellent with regular pest & disease prevention

Growing Conditions

  • Partial shade
  • Full sun
